Запуск/отладка приемников событий SMTP под Windows 2008

У меня есть приемник событий SMTP для обработки входящих сообщений электронной почты SMTP для выполнения специальной обработки. В IIS 6/SMTP этот приемник событий работает должным образом. Под IIS 7/SMTP он не запускается, хотя успешно регистрируется, как показано ниже:

c:\Program Files\Kryptiq Corporation\GW\Bin>regsvr32 SpoolFilter.dll

c:\Program Files\Kryptiq Corporation\GW\Bin>smtp_sink_register.bat

c:\Program Files\Kryptiq Corporation\GW\Bin>cscript smtpreg.vbs /add 1 OnArrival
 KryptiqSpoolFilter SpoolFilter.FilterObject "mail from=*"
Microsoft (R) Windows Script Host Version 5.8
Copyright (C) Microsoft Corporation. All rights reserved.

Binding Display Name Specified: KryptiqSpoolFilter
Assigning priority (24575 in 32767)
** SUCCESS **
Registered Binding:
 Event Name  :SMTP Transport OnSubmission
 Display Name:KryptiqSpoolFilter
 Binding GUID:{C12ECB83-BF0A-46B4-823D-8C4D212F5238}
 ProgID      :SpoolFilter.FilterObject
   Rule      :mail from=*
   Priority  :24575 (0 - 32767, default: 24575)
   ComCatID  :{FF3CAA23-00B9-11d2-9DFB-00C04FA322BA}

Как я могу отладить этот приемник событий и выяснить, почему он не обрабатывает ни одно электронное письмо, попадающее в каталог захвата SMTP, и вместо этого электронное письмо проходит нетронутым? Существуют ли требования IIS 7 для приемников событий SMTP, которые отличаются от требований IIS 6, например новые разрешения?


person Jon Ediger    schedule 15.01.2010    source источник
comment
Возможно, этот вопрос лучше подходит для ServerFault...   -  person Martin    schedule 19.01.2010
comment
На самом деле, он у меня есть на обоих, и пока что это провал.   -  person Jon Ediger    schedule 19.01.2010


Ответы (1)


Согласно URL-адресу http://social.technet.microsoft.com/Forums/en-US/exchangesvrtransport/thread/73fd85d0-66c4-4ffa-904f-0b0bcb521a31

IIS7 больше не использует архитектуру событий SMTP IIS, и вместо этого вам необходимо создать агент получения SMTP. (дополнительная информация доступна по адресу http://msdn2.microsoft.com/en-us/library/aa563087.aspx)

person Jon Ediger    schedule 21.01.2010